  • This is an exercise in relative velocities. There is a 20 km/hr difference in velocities. Which means that, relative to the slower car, the faster one is approaching at 20 km/hr. Now, convert 20 km/hr to meters per second: 20 km/hr X 1000 m/km X hr/3,600 sec = 5.56 m/sec Now you know that the faster car is overtaking the slower car at 20 km/hr, or 5.56 m/sec. With an initial distance of 100 m, this is a simple problem: 100 m divided by 5.56 m/sec = 17.98 seconds, or 18 seconds if you round it.
